Strong's Hebrew · H7461
רַעַד
raʻad · rah'-ad
Definitiona shudder
Derivationor (feminine) רְעָדָהxlit rᵉâdâh corrected to rᵉʻâdâh; from H7460 (רָעַד);
KJV usagetrembling.
Occurrences5 in the KJV · 5 verses
רַעַד in Scripture
Exodus 15:15
Then the dukes of Edom shall be amazed; the mighty men of Moab, trembling shall take hold upon them; all the inhabitants of Canaan shall melt away.
Psalms 2:11
Serve the LORD with fear, and rejoice with trembling.
Psalms 48:6
Fear took hold upon them there, and pain, as of a woman in travail.
Psalms 55:5
Fearfulness and trembling are come upon me, and horror hath overwhelmed me.
Isaiah 33:14
The sinners in Zion are afraid; fearfulness hath surprised the hypocrites. Who among us shall dwell with the devouring fire? who among us shall dwell with everlasting burnings?
